Norfolk U18s crashed out of the FA County Youth Cup after a 2-1 home defeat by Suffolk.

A goal from Dion Frary was not enough to see the U18s through, with Suffolk benefiting from two goals from the penalty spot from skipper Tevan Allen.

The visitors went ahead in the first half when Chris Skipper was adjudged to have used his hand to block Jack Baughurst's shot and Allen made no mistake from 12 yards.

Norfolk levelled four minutes after the break, when Lewis Gibson floated a free-kick into the box and Frary glanced the ball into the net.

Gibson went close with another free-kick, while Frary saw an effort go wide of the post.

Norfolk were in control, but as the minutes ticked by they showed signs of frustration.

Suffolk absorbed the pressure and, seven minutes from time, got their break when Tanner Call was fouled by Gee and Allen stepped up to win it for Suffolk.
